L&T Wins Bhopal Metro’s Track Work Contract BH07

Larsen & Toubro on Saturday was declared as the lowest bidder to supply and install standard gauge tracks for Bhopal Metro Phase 1’s underground, elevated and Subhash Nagar Depot.

Madhya Pradesh Metro Rail Corporation Ltd. (MPMRCL) had invited tenders for this contract (Package BH-07) financed by European Investment Bank (EIB) in February with a 1274 day (3.49 year) deadline and unknown estimate.

Technical bids were opened in July to reveal 4 bidders. RVNL and VNC were disqualified as their bids were not compliant with the tender’s conditions.

Financial Bid Values

Firm Bid (Rs. Crore)
Larsen & Toubro Ltd. (L&T) 238.52
Texmaco Rail and Engineering Ltd. (TexRail) 248.86
Rail Vikas Nigam Ltd. (RVNL) Disqualified
Vijay Nirman Company Pvt. Ltd. (VNC) Disqualified

Brief Scope: Design Supply Installation Testing and Commissioning of Ballastless Track of Standard Gauge including Supply of Fastening System including Elevated and Underground sections along with Ballasted Ballastless Track in Depot for Bhopal Metro Rail Project

MPMRCL’s estimate is unknown to me, so I can’t provide an assessment on the chance of a LOA getting issued to L&T.

This is the 4th and final track-related contract for Bhopal’s 27.87 km Phase 1 project. The previous 3 have been clubbed together with Indore Metro’s Phase 1.
